Bernard Malanda-Adje (28 August 1994 – 10 January 2015), nicknamed Junior Malanda, was a Belgian professional footballer who played as a defensive midfielder for VfL Wolfsburg in the Bundesliga. 

Career

Malanda began his career at the youth team of the Belgian club R.S.C. Anderlecht. On 1 July 2007, Malanda was moved to Ligue 1 sideLille OSC, where he made a name for himself with their U19 Squad, before obtaining a move back to Belgium with Zulte Waregem. At Waregem, he played 65 matches, scoring eight goals and getting five assists.

On 31 July 2013, VfL Wolfsburg signed Malanda after submitting a bid for him in the region of €4M. However, he was subsequently loaned back to Waregem to continue his career in Belgium.

Upon his return to Wolfsburg, he made his debut, coming on as a late substitute in Wolfsburg's 3–0 win of Mainz 05. Malanda scored his first Bundesliga goal in a 3–1 victory over Werder Bremen. However, an injury then put Malanda out for the remainder of the 2013–14 season.

Malanda was loaned to the Belgian club, Zulte-Waregem, but returned to Wolfsburg for the 2014–15 Bundesliga season. He made 10 appearances, picking up two assists.

Death and Reaction

On 10 January 2015, at 15:35 local time, Malanda was travelling in the backseat of an SUV near Porta Westfalica in north-central Germany. The car cleared a guardrail on the side of the road and crashed into a tree. Malanda was catapulted from the back seat of the car. According to police, he was thrown forward at the collision and died instantly.

Notable footballers including Mario Götze, Benedikt Höwedes, Kevin Prince-Boateng and Belgian teammates Thibaut Courtois, Romelu Lukaku, Marouane Fellaini and Kevin De Bruyne paid tribute to him on social media.
